| The word is not a valid scrabble word3 short excerpts of WikWik.org (WikWik is an online database of words defined in the English, French, Spanish, Italian, and other Wiktionnaries.)- necronym n. The name of a person who has died.
- necronym n. A substitute name used to refer to a person who has died (instead of the name the person had in life).
- necronym n. A name or name element which indicates that someone the person was closely related to is dead.
